Maternal and neonatal trauma following operative vaginal delivery
Operative vaginal delivery (OVD) is considered safe if carried out by trained personnel. However, opportunities for training in OVD have declined and, given these shifts in practice, the safety of OVD is unknown. We estimated incidence rates of trauma following OVD in Canada, and quantified variation in trauma rates by instrument, region, level of obstetric care and institutional OVD volume. We conducted a cohort study of all singleton, term deliveries in Canada between April 2013 and March 2019, excluding Quebec. Our main outcome measures were maternal trauma (e.g., obstetric anal sphincter injury, high vaginal lacerations) and neonatal trauma (e.g., subgaleal hemorrhage, brachial plexus injury). We calculated adjusted and stabilized rates of trauma using mixed-effects logistic regression. Of 1 326 191 deliveries, 38 500 (2.9%) were attempted forceps deliveries and 110 987 (8.4%) were attempted vacuum deliveries. The maternal trauma rate following forceps delivery was 25.3% (95% confidence interval [CI] 24.8%–25.7%) and the neonatal trauma rate was 9.6 (95% CI 8.6–10.6) per 1000 live births. Maternal and neonatal trauma rates following vacuum delivery were 13.2% (95% CI 13.0%–13.4%) and 9.6 (95% CI 9.0–10.2) per 1000 live births, respectively. Maternal trauma rates remained higher with forceps than with vacuum after adjustment for confounders (adjusted rate ratio 1.70, 95% CI 1.65–1.75) and varied by region, but not by level of obstetric care. In Canada, rates of trauma following OVD are higher than previously reported, irrespective of region, level of obstetric care and volume of OVD among hospitals. These results support a reassessment of OVD safety in Canada.

Hemodynamic management of congenital diaphragmatic hernia: the role of targeted neonatal echocardiography
Congenital diaphragmatic hernia (CDH) is a major congenital anomaly, resulting from the herniation of abdominal contents into the thoracic cavity, thereby impeding the proper development of the lungs and pulmonary vasculature. CDH severity correlates with a spectrum of pulmonary hypoplasia, pulmonary hypertension (PHT), and cardiac dysfunction, constituting the pathophysiological triad of this complex condition. The accurate diagnosis and effective management of PHT and cardiac dysfunction is pivotal to optimizing patient outcomes. Targeted neonatal echocardiography is instrumental in delivering real-time data crucial for the bespoke, pathophysiology-targeted hemodynamic management of CDH-associated PHT.
Antibiotic use in Canadian neonatal intensive care units: a national survey for developing antimicrobial stewardship targets
A survey was conducted among Canadian tertiary neonatal intensive care units. Of the 27 sites who responded, 9 did not have any form of antimicrobial stewardship, and 11 used vancomycin for empirical coverage in late-onset-sepsis evaluations. We detected significant variations in the diagnostic criteria for urinary tract infection and ventilator-associated pneumonia.
Narrative review of neurodevelopmental and psychiatric complications associated with prematurity
Prematurity, defined as birth before 37 weeks of gestation, remains a significant global health concern due to its strong association with increased infant morbidity and mortality. Despite significant advances in antenatal care and neonatal intensive care, preterm infants remain highly susceptible to complications including bronchopulmonary dysplasia, intraventricular hemorrhage, and necrotizing enterocolitis. These conditions not only affect immediate survival but also contribute to long-term neurodevelopmental and neuropsychiatric challenges that may persist throughout the life span. Survivors of preterm born infants continue to face higher risks of cognitive, motor, and behavioural impairments, as well as psychiatric disorders such as attention-deficit/hyperactivity disorder, anxiety, and depression. This narrative review synthesises the recent findings regarding long-term impacts of prematurity on neurodevelopmental and neuropsychiatric outcomes. It highlights their incidence, risk factors, and the screening and assessment tools currently used in clinical and research settings. By synthesising current knowledge, the review aims to guide clinical care, support early identification of at-risk infants, and inform future research priorities.
Predictive value of repeated cerebrospinal fluid parameters in the outcomes of bacterial meningitis in infants <90 days of age
There are variations in recommendations from different guidelines regarding the indications for repeat lumbar puncture (LP) in young infants with the diagnosis of bacterial meningitis. To evaluate the frequency of repeat LPs and the characteristics of cerebrospinal fluid (CSF) parameters in repeated sampling and their predictive values for adverse outcomes in a national cohort. This cohort study included infants born January 1, 2013 through December 31, 2014, who had proven or suspected bacterial meningitis within the first 90 days of life at seven paediatric tertiary care hospitals across Canada, and who underwent a repeat LP at the discretion of the treating physicians. Forty-nine of 111 infants (44%) underwent repeat LP at a median of 5 (IQR: 3, 13) days after the LP that led to the diagnosis of bacterial meningitis. Those who had meningitis caused by gram negative bacilli were more likely to have repeat LP than those with gram positive bacteria (77% versus 57%; p = 0.012). White blood cell (WBC) count on the second spinal tap yielded an area under the curve of 0.88 for predicting sequelae of meningitis at discharge from the hospital, with a cut-off value of 366 x 10.sup.6 /L, providing a sensitivity of 91% and specificity of 88%. In this multi-centre retrospective cohort study, infants with gram negative meningitis were more likely to have repeated LP. A high WBC on the second CSF sample was predictive of adverse outcome at the time of discharge from the hospital.
Antenatal corticosteroid administration and attention-deficit/hyperactivity disorder in childhood: a regression discontinuity study
Antenatal corticosteroids reduce respiratory morbidity in preterm infants, but their use during late preterm gestation (34–36 weeks) is limited because their safety for longer-term child neurodevelopment is unclear. We sought to determine if fetuses with higher probability of exposure to antenatal corticosteroids had increased rates of prescriptions for attention-deficit/hyperactivity disorder (ADHD) medication in childhood, using a quasiexperimental design that better controls for confounding than existing observational studies. We identified 16 358 children whose birthing parents were admitted for delivery between 31 + 0 (31 weeks, 0 days) and 36 + 6 weeks’ gestation in 2000–2013, using a perinatal data registry from British Columbia, Canada, and linked their records with population-based child ADHD medication data (2000–2018). We used a regression discontinuity design to capitalize on the fact that pregnancies presenting for delivery immediately before and immediately after the clinical cut-off for antenatal corticosteroid administration of 34 + 0 weeks’ gestation have very different levels of exposure to corticosteroids, but are otherwise similar with respect to confounders. Over a median follow-up period of 9 years, 892 (5.5%) children had 1 or more dispensations of ADHD medication. Children whose birthing parents were admitted for delivery just before the corticosteroid clinical cut-off of 34 + 0 weeks’ gestation did not appear to be more likely to be prescribed ADHD medication than those admitted just after the cut-off (rate ratio 1.1, 95% confidence interval [CI] 0.8 to 1.6; 1.3 excess cases per 100 children, 95% CI −2.5 to 5.7). We found little evidence that children with higher probability of exposure to antenatal corticosteroids have higher rates of ADHD prescriptions in childhood, supporting the safety of antenatal corticosteroids for this neurodevelopmental outcome.
Effectiveness of a neonatal intensive care unit–specific antimicrobial stewardship program: A ten-year review
To evaluate the change in consumption of specific antibiotics in a neonatal intensive care unit after the implementation of an antimicrobial stewardship program (ASP). Retrospective cohort study between January 1, 2010, and December 31,2019. The neonatal intensive care unit at British Columbia Women's Hospital (Vancouver Canada), a tertiary-care center. Admitted neonates prescribed antibiotics. We implemented an ASP with an early implementation phase starting in January 2014 (period 2) and a later phase starting in January 2017 (period 3). Patient demographics were collected, including birth weight, gestational age, history of necrotizing enterocolitis (NEC), and surgical operations from existing databases. Interrupted time-series analysis was used, and comparison of antibiotic days of therapy (DOT) averages were conducted across the preimplementation period (period 1), period 2, and period 3 regarding total patients and subgroups. We identified 4,512 infants. There was a significant decrease in DOT from 472 (95% confidence interval [CI], 431-517) in period 1 to 405 (95% CI, 367-446) in period 2 to 313 (95% CI, 280-350) in period 3. We detected a significant decrease in the use of ampicillin, aminoglycosides, cloxacillin, and linezolid but not in vancomycin or cefotaxime. Subgroup analyses of infants <1,500 g and those without NEC or surgery showed decreases in the use of cloxacillin, aminoglycosides, and linezolid. The implementation of an ASP was associated with a significant decrease in the overall DOT and use of certain antibiotics. This study presents important targets for ongoing ASP work.
The impact of a care bundle with an emphasis on hemodynamic assessment on the short-term outcomes in neonates with congenital diaphragmatic hernia
Objective To evaluate the short-term outcomes of implementing a care bundle emphasizing frequent hemodynamic assessments by echocardiography in neonates with congenital diaphragmatic hernia (CDH). Study design This was a retrospective cohort study of infants with CDH admitted to a quaternary perinatal unit from January 2013 to March 2021. The primary composite outcome was defined as mortality or use of extracorporeal membrane oxygenation or need for respiratory support at discharge. Results We identified 37 and 20 CDH infants in Epoch I and II, respectively. More patch repairs (50% vs. 21.9%, p  = 0.035) and echocardiograms (6[4–8] vs. 1[0–5], p  = 0.003) were performed in Epoch II. While there were no differences in the primary outcome, there was a reduction in mortality in Epoch II (0% vs. 27%, p  = 0.01). Conclusion With the implementation of a CDH care bundle with an emphasis on hemodynamic assessment, we demonstrated a significant reduction in mortality.
Variability in antimicrobial use among infants born at <33 weeks gestational age
Excessive antimicrobial use is associated with adverse neonatal outcomes. In our cohort of 27,163 infants born at <33 weeks gestational age, the first week after birth accounted for the highest rates of antimicrobial use, and variability across sites persisted after adjustment for patient characteristics correlated with illness severity.
